What Is Tile Regrouting and Why Does It Matter?

Grout serves as the cement-like material filling the spaces between tiles. Over time, this porous substance absorbs water, dirt, soap residue, and cleaning products. In Dubai’s climate, the combination of humidity, dust storms, and temperature fluctuations accelerates grout deterioration.

When grout fails, several problems emerge:

  • Water penetration: Damaged grout allows moisture to seep behind tiles, potentially damaging walls or subfloors
  • Mold and mildew: Wet environments create perfect conditions for fungal growth, especially in bathrooms and kitchens
  • Tile instability: Without proper grout support, tiles can loosen or crack
  • Hygiene concerns: Discolored, porous grout harbors bacteria and becomes difficult to clean

Regrouting addresses these issues by creating a fresh, sealed barrier that protects your surfaces and restores their original appearance.

Dubai’s Climate and Your Tile Grout

Living in Jebel Ali Village means contending with environmental factors that specifically impact tile grout:

High Humidity Levels: Coastal proximity brings moisture that penetrates grout, particularly in bathrooms and laundry areas. This constant exposure weakens the material and promotes mold growth.

Desert Dust: Fine sand particles infiltrate homes during sandstorms, settling into grout lines and causing discoloration that regular cleaning can’t remove.

Temperature Swings: Air conditioning creates indoor temperature variations that cause tiles and grout to expand and contract, leading to cracks and separation.

Hard Water: Dubai’s water contains high mineral content that leaves chalky deposits on grout, creating that stubborn white residue you’ve probably noticed.

These conditions mean grout in Jebel Ali Village homes typically needs attention every 3-5 years, compared to 5-7 years in more temperate climates.

The Professional Regrouting Process

Understanding what happens during professional tile regrouting services in Jebel Ali Village helps you prepare and know what to expect:

1. Grout Removal

Technicians use specialized oscillating tools or grout saws to carefully extract old grout without damaging tile edges. Manual tools handle delicate areas. This step requires precision – rushing risks chipping tiles.

2. Joint Cleaning and Preparation

After removal, joints are vacuumed and cleaned thoroughly. Any remaining debris or residue must be eliminated for proper adhesion of new grout. Technicians inspect for underlying issues like tile movement or water damage.

3. Grout Application

Fresh grout is mixed to the correct consistency and worked into joints using rubber floats. Proper technique fills joints without air pockets. Color-matching options let you maintain your original look or update the color scheme.

4. Cleaning and Finishing

Excess grout is wiped from tile surfaces before it fully hardens. Once cured (typically 24-72 hours), a penetrating sealer is applied to protect against moisture and stains.

5. Final Inspection

A thorough check confirms consistent color, proper joint filling, and complete sealant coverage.

Maintenance Tips to Extend Grout Life

After investing in tile regrouting services in Jebel Ali Village, these practices help maintain results:

Daily Habits

  • Squeegee shower walls after use to reduce moisture exposure
  • Wipe up spills immediately, especially acidic liquids like juice or vinegar
  • Use exhaust fans during and after showers to control humidity

Weekly Cleaning

  • Clean tiles and grout with pH-neutral cleaners
  • Avoid harsh chemicals that break down the sealant
  • Use soft brushes or microfiber cloths rather than abrasive scrubbers

Periodic Care

  • Reseal grout every 1-2 years in high-moisture areas
  • Address stains promptly before they penetrate deeply
  • Check for cracks or gaps and repair small areas before they spread

Professional Maintenance

  • Schedule deep cleaning annually to remove buildup
  • Have grout inspected every 2-3 years to catch problems early

When to Consider Regrouting

Look for these signs that indicate you need professional attention:

Problem SignWhat It Means
Dark, discolored grout linesDeep staining or mold that cleaning can’t remove
Crumbling or missing groutStructural breakdown requiring replacement
Persistent musty odorsMold growth within or behind grout
Loose or hollow-sounding tilesGrout failure affecting tile stability
Cracks in grout linesWater penetration risk

Complementary Services for Complete Tile Care

Tile regrouting works best as part of a comprehensive maintenance approach:

Deep Tile Cleaning: Professional cleaning before regrouting removes years of buildup and ensures proper grout adhesion. This service also reveals any tile damage needing repair.

Tile Sealing: After regrouting, sealing tile surfaces (especially natural stone) provides additional protection against stains and moisture.

Caulk Replacement: Areas where tiles meet tubs, countertops, or fixtures need flexible caulk rather than rigid grout. Replacing deteriorated caulk during regrouting prevents water infiltration.

Waterproofing: For shower areas showing signs of water damage, proper waterproofing beneath tiles prevents future problems.

Cost Considerations and Value

Professional tile regrouting services in Jebel Ali Village typically start at 50 AED per square meter. This investment covers grout removal, surface preparation, new grout installation, sealing, and cleanup.

What affects the final cost:

  • Room size and grout quantity: Smaller tiles mean more grout lines
  • Grout condition: Heavily damaged grout takes longer to remove
  • Tile type: Delicate materials like natural stone require extra care
  •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as or tight spaces increase labor time

Additional services like specialty epoxy grout, extensive mold remediation, or tile repairs carry separate charges. Getting a detailed quote helps avoid surprises.

Compare this cost to complete retiling, which runs 150-300 AED per square meter plus tile costs. Regrouting delivers dramatic results at a fraction of the price.
